Purchasing a Ticket from Southwest Airlines

Advantages of the program:

  1. Same Southwest Airlines pricing and screens as you have used to booked tickets in the past.
    1. You can purchase Southwest Airlines internet fares.
     
  2. Your current Rapid Rewards number can be used.  If you don’t have a Rapid Rewards number, one will be issued to you at the time of self registration.
  3. Airline tickets can be charged to a University Preferred Vendor Card.  You may add a personal credit card number for personal use.
    1. You do not have to charge your personal credit card and then get reimbursed after the travel is completed.
    2. All tickets charged to the University Preferred Vendor Card will be billed to your departments Cost Object internally (this information is required to complete a website booking).
     
  4. You do not have to contact the Travel Agency – Travel & Transport.
    1. No Airfare Situation Report needs to be completed.
     
  5. You will only be charged the Southwest Airlines ticket price.  There are  no additional fees charged from the University or Travel Agency (no $10 or $20 transaction fee).

I agree that if any problem occurs with the ticket purchase from Southwest Airlines, I will contact Southwest Airlines directly to resolve the problem. Considerations I am aware of include:  limited service after the purchase (Travel and Transport will not be able to help with the Southwest Airlines bookings not originally purchased through T&T), no automatic air fare reductions made between the time of purchase and the travel date, and Southwest travel vouchers for unused tickets are not transferable.
